We obtain improved upper and lower bounds on the best case and random case transport capacities of wireless networks under the Protocol Model of communication in Reference [1]. These results bracket the best case transport capacity to within a factor of √8 for wireless networks on a disk. This is done by identifying larger exclusion regions for receivers. The general result on exclusion regions can also be applied to arbitrary wireless footprints, including those arising from directional antennas, thus obtaining superior bounds for such technologies too.
